- The distance between Locarno, Switzerland and Prague, Czech Republic is approximately 594 km or 369 mi.
- To reach Locarno in this distance one would set out from Prague bearing 224.7° or SW and follow the great circles arc to approach Locarno bearing 220.6° or SW .
- Locarno has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a) whereas Prague has a marine west coast climate (Cfb).
- Locarno is in or near the boreal rain forest biome whereas Prague is in or near the cool temperate steppe biome.
- The mean annual temperature is 4.8 °C (8.7°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 0.4 °C (0.7°F) more in Locarno. The continentality subtype is semicontinental for both.
- Total annual precipitation averages 1313.7 mm (51.7 in) more which is equivalent to 1313.7 l/m² (32.24 US gal/ft²) or 13,137,000 l/ha (1,404,432 US gal/ac) more. About 3 1/2 as much.
- There are 384 more hours of sunlight per year in Locarno. In whichever way circa 1h 03' more per day or about 1 1/5 as many.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 3.9° higher in Locarno than in Prague.
- Relative humidity levels are 13.1% lower.
- The mean dew point temperature is 2°C (3.6°F) higher.
